THE Supreme Court of New Zealand Canterbury District—ln the matter of the Debtors and Creditors Act 1876 of the Acts amending the same and of the bankruptcy of William Blackmore of Lyttelton in the said district labourer a debtor—This is to notify that William Blackmore of Lyttelton labourer has this day filed a statement that ho is unable to meet his engagements with his creditors The first meeting of creditors to be held at the Supreme Court-house Christchurch on Friday the fifth day of August 1881 at the hour of eleven o’clock in the forenoon—Dated this 29 th day of July 1881.
